>>> When you have set a destination, double tap on the menu button, 
>>> double tap on directions, then double tap on Walking and finally, 
>>> double tap on get directions and you will be in a place where you 
>>> can double tap on Start Navigation.
>>> there will also be a list button to show the directions in a list so 
>>> you can review them with VoiceOver.
